Why Does Access Proxy EU Hosting Matter?

Access proxies are critical for securing and managing requests between users, client tools, and backend services. Running this infrastructure in EU-hosted environments addresses critical concerns like data residency, compliance, and latency optimization for European users.

Key Benefits

  1. Regulatory Compliance
    EU hosting ensures adherence to GDPR and other data protection laws by guaranteeing user data stays within approved geographic boundaries. Organizations with a European user base require local hosting to meet legal requirements without adding complexity.
  2. Improved Latency
    Access proxies hosted in the EU deliver faster response times for users across the region. By positioning infrastructure closer to users, latency is reduced significantly, creating a better end-user experience.
  3. Enhanced Control and Privacy
    By hosting in the EU, companies can leverage stricter privacy mechanisms at data centers operating under Europe's privacy standards. Combined with access proxies, this setup provides granular control over how requests are authenticated and encrypted.

Choosing the Right Hosting for Access Proxies

The effectiveness of your access proxy relies not just on the software implementation, but also on the hosting platform. Consider these points when selecting EU hosting:

1. Geographic Coverage

Ensure the hosting solution offers data centers in key locations across the EU. Distributed hosting can decrease single points of failure and aid in disaster recovery strategies.

2. Scalability

Access proxies often experience scale fluctuations, depending on user activity or backend load. A hosting provider with built-in scalability, such as pay-as-you-grow pricing and elastic resource management, is ideal for environments that scale unpredictably.

3. High Availability

Redundancy is critical. Look for hosting solutions with solid uptime guarantees, load balancing integrations, or tools to manage failovers automatically.

4. Built-in Security Features

Secure hosting layers make deploying access proxies less cumbersome. Look for built-in support for secure communication protocols, DDoS mitigation, and IP allowlisting.


Actionable Tips for Optimizing Access Proxies on EU Hosting

Once you’ve locked in a dependable hosting provider, these are some of the most effective ways to squeeze the maximum benefits out of your access proxy setup:

  1. Implement Zero Trust Authentication
    Use your access proxy to enforce zero trust principles for all incoming connections. This means verifying every request based on strict identity criteria, reducing the risk of unauthorized access.
  2. Use Caching to Minimize Upstream Load
    Enable caching in the proxy layer to decrease repeated queries to upstream services. Lower request loads translate to better application responsiveness and reduced hosting costs.
  3. Enable Observability and Logging
    Hook your proxy into monitoring tools or integrate with logs to track real-time activity. This way, you can proactively detect bottlenecks or suspicious patterns in EU-hosted environments.
  4. Prioritize GeoDNS for EU-based Clients
    Ensure user requests from Europe are routed toward proxies in EU data centers to achieve consistent response times. Some hosts provide built-in GeoDNS routing capabilities—make use of these.
